one molecule of calcium oxide, cao, and one molecule of carbon dioxide, co2, combine in a chemical reaction to form one substance. given that matter is neither created nor destroyed, which chemical formula identifies the product of this reaction? (1 point) caco3 ca2o3 caoo3 ca3co3
Step1: Write the chemical reaction
$CaO + CO_2
ightarrow CaCO_3$
Step2: Analyze the product
Based on the reaction, the product is calcium carbonate with formula $CaCO_3$.
